Empirical Studies of Including Countries in Regional Value Chains

In the modern world, most of the trade between countries is carried out within Global Value Chains (GVCs), which have become a strong driver of global economic growth. Also, not all countries are sufficiently penetrated into these chains and can benefit from integration there. Our research especially tries to fill in the gap for the Republic of Moldova (RM) and Romania.This book covers the results of research projects carried out by the author in recent years, regarding the engagement of the RM and neighboring countries in external fragmentation of production through cross-country comparisons and establishing convergence points. In the first chapter the author's contribution is made to better understand the insertion of Romania in the external fragmentation of production by using the wide range of WEB simulation tools of International Institutes. In the second chapter of the book we explore the measure of engagement of Eastern Partnership countries and the RM in GVCs. The results of the research could be used in the process of elaboration of adequate education, research and development, labour market, industrial policies by decision-makers, and the private sector of the countries.
